It’s June so it’s peony season! Peonies are possibly the most requested flower for weddings but with a brief season of availability; so when the blowsy beauties are here in abundance I hardly need an excuse to include them. Lucy and Tom’s summer wedding at Mill Barns was full of peonies in pretty pastel pinks and ivory whites. Other summer favourites such as fragrant garden roses, feathery astilbe, mock orange, nigella and larkspur also featured to create a truly romantic summer wedding.
Lucy’s bouquet was lush and luxurious, abundant with summer blooms and trailing foliage for movement. I added hand-dyed silk ribbons for a dreamy, romantic look. Lucy’s six bridesmaids all carried smaller, but no less beautifully abundant bouquets. The boys wore buttonholes of the palest peachy-pink spray roses, astrantia and foliage and I added a sprig of mock orange for Tom.
I placed two churns overflowing with flowers and foliage to welcome guests to the church ceremony which were moved back for the reception. Working with Lauradana from Wedding Creations we filled the barns with florals and decorative details. A welcome sign greeted guests and foliage flowing down the steps around lanterns led them to find their seats on a fabulous watercolour gin table plan by Harriet at De Winton Paper Co which I hung on my copper stand and adorned with more florals. There was also another stand for the ladies to hang their hats.
Inside the Mill Pond Barn Lauradana styled the tables with hand-dyed runners and gin table names. I kept the table centres low and unstructured in classic compote style urns filled with all those beautiful summery blooms. The focal piece in the room was a suspended backdrop behind the top table – an oversized garland of lush greenery dotted with flowers ‘growing’ up the wall.
